Ruling goes against CMC on ‘francogeddon’ complaint

Currency trader wins compensation after arbitrator reverses decision.

Tim Hunter
Wed, 17 Feb 2016

Derivatives provider CMC Markets has been ordered to repay and compensate a customer after it changed prices on his currency trades in the wake of an upheaval in the Swiss franc in early 2015.
